As a part of the Founders' Week, Aaltoes will be kicking off the summer's entrepreneurship program, Summer of Startups!
Summer of Startups is a program dedicated to activating the entrepreneurs within us. Instead of a regular summer job, participants get to give it a go on their own beloved idea, and try out just how far they can run with it.
The teams will be taken through a fast paced learning experience, consisting of weekly workshops, lectures, keynotes, but most of all tons of hands-on working.
The coaches giving their advice during the program are the finest Finnish and international serial entrepreneurs and VC's. Though the program is generally aimed at students and researchers the level of the teams this year is brilliant!

The program starts with a keynote given by the Finnish star of Founders' Week: Sami Inkinen, the co-founder of Trulia, one of the largest real-estate sites in the US serving over 20 million unique monthly visitors. Program goes on with a fireside chat with Caterina Fake, founder and CEO of Pinwheel and co-founder of Hunch and Flickr. Then it's time for the teams to pitch their products and services.
Here's a sneak preview on what to expect.
Groundup
A platform for NGOs to direct work into right places. It bridges the gap between a NGO's operations and the actual projects going on in the different sites - a solution to track results from projects (evidence) and prove the fundraising.
Health Puzzle
A tool providing proactive healthcare based on a person’s genome, lifestyle and environmental factors. The system has a patent granted and several pending.
Arency
Effective augmented reality marketing applications for companies.
Breakit
A platform for people to easily share (and for media to buy) images concentrated around news and current events.
Burt Troop Pack
Experience Designing holistic package solutions with appealing visual and superior structural design for small companies (restaurants, cafes, food markets etc)
FifScan
Developing an imaging technology for taking cross-sectional images of a desired part of the body. Applications range from sport-metrics to medical imaging.
korja.us
A platform for citizens to report non-critical civic issues (such as ‘missing a sign in the street’ or ‘broken sandbox in the park’). Open311 API. Social toolset for engaging citizens. Provides effective analytics for cities.
netMedi
A communication tool linking the doctor, the patient and an online personal health database. Enhancing the doctor patient relationship.
Qaicu
A platform skimming through todays news overflow in a personalized, user-friendly way.
Trick Technologies
Designing a new kind of microphone for mass events. A delightful, throwable, safe quality microphone to increase interaction and simply give a twist to seminars/gatherings of all sorts.
